Linux存储管理
目录
添加3个硬盘,(两个SATA一个NVMe)
磁盘分区(分区,格式化,挂载)
查看三个设备是否存在
ll /dev/sda ll /dev/sdb ll /dev/nvme0n2
进入交互式界面
fdisk /dev/sda
输入n可以查看有几个分区,0个主分区,0个扩展分区,4个空的,扩展分区包括逻辑分区
输入p,选择主分区,然后它将自动分区号,自动分第一个扇区,在这里直接回车就可以了,在分最后一个扇区时需要手动去写分配到大小(我这里写的是+5G)
输入p可以发现已经做好了
创建扩展分区和逻辑分区
输入p查看分区,其中/dev/sda2是扩展分区是用不了的(因为是拓展)
退出交互式界面(输入w)
由于sda2不能用,所以格式化sda1和sda5
mkfs.ext4 /dev/sda1 mkfs.xfs /dev/sda5
创建挂载点
mkdir /test01 mkdir /test02
因为已经格式化了,所以直接挂载
mount /dev/sda1 /test01 mount /dev/sda5 /test02
查看挂在结果
df -h /test01 df -h /test02
取消挂载命令
umount /test01 umount /test02
进入交互式命令中,输入d删除分区(是后开始删的)
创建逻辑卷
一共有五个步骤:
1.创建物理卷
2.创建卷组
3.创建逻辑卷
4.格式化
5.挂载
pvcreate /dev/sdb pvcreate /dev/nvme0n2
创建卷组
vgcreate vgtest /dev/sdb /dev/nvme0n2
创建逻辑卷
lvcreate -n lvtest -L 30G vgtest
查看路径
ll /dev/vgtest/lvtest
格式化
mkfs.xfs /dev/mapper/vgtest-lvtest
创建一个文件夹/test03
mkdir /test03
挂载到/test03
mount /dev/mapper/vgtest-lvtest /test03
做交换空间
mkswap /dev/mapper/vgtest-lvtest
启用 /dev/mapper/vgtest-lvtest
设备上的交换空间。
swapon /dev/mapper/vgtest-lvtest
使用命令 free -m 可以明显看出变化
free -m
关闭 /dev/mapper/vgtest-lvtest
设备上的交换空间
swapoff /dev/mapper/vgtest-lvtest
原文地址:https://blog.csdn.net/luohailin_/article/details/140529116
免责声明:本站文章内容转载自网络资源,如本站内容侵犯了原著者的合法权益,可联系本站删除。更多内容请关注自学内容网(zxcms.com)!